What Is a PPF Calculator?

A PPF Calculator is an online financial planning tool that estimates how much your Public Provident Fund investment may grow during the selected investment period.

It calculates the maturity value using your annual contribution, expected interest rate, investment tenure and chosen deposit timing. It also separates your final amount into total invested money and estimated interest earned.

How PPF Interest Is Calculated

This calculator adds the selected annual contribution and applies annual compound interest to the eligible balance. When deposits are made at the beginning of each year, they receive interest for that year. Deposits selected at year-end begin earning interest from the following year in this estimate.

PPF Calculator Formula

For annual deposits made at the end of each year, the estimated future value is calculated using the ordinary annuity formula:

Maturity Value = P × [((1 + r)n − 1) ÷ r]

Here, P is the yearly contribution, r is the annual interest rate expressed as a decimal, and n is the investment period in years.

The official minimum contribution is ₹500 in a financial year. The calculator therefore does not accept an annual investment below ₹500.

The maximum permitted contribution is ₹1,50,000 per financial year. Entering a higher amount is prevented by this calculator.

A PPF account normally has a 15-year tenure. It may be extended after maturity in additional blocks of five years, subject to applicable rules.

Yes. The applicable interest rate can be revised by the government. This tool keeps the rate editable so users can calculate returns using the latest applicable rate.
